About

Aurélie Hirschler is a scholar working on Molecular Biology, Cell Biology and Mechanical Engineering. According to data from OpenAlex, Aurélie Hirschler has authored 11 papers receiving a total of 99 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Molecular Biology, 3 papers in Cell Biology and 2 papers in Mechanical Engineering. Recurrent topics in Aurélie Hirschler’s work include Catalysis and Hydrodesulfurization Studies (2 papers), Metabolic Engineering and Synthetic Biology (2 papers) and Congenital heart defects research (2 papers). Aurélie Hirschler is often cited by papers focused on Catalysis and Hydrodesulfurization Studies (2 papers), Metabolic Engineering and Synthetic Biology (2 papers) and Congenital heart defects research (2 papers). Aurélie Hirschler collaborates with scholars based in France, Germany and Belgium. Aurélie Hirschler's co-authors include Christine Carapito, Robbin Bouwmeester, Sven Degroeve, Lennart Martens, Ralf Gabriels, Julie Zumsteg, Claire Villette, Christiane Dahl, Dimitri Heintz and Wael Ismail and has published in prestigious journals such as Nucleic Acids Research, Nature Communications and Applied and Environmental Microbiology.
